Introduction

Star Wars: Squadrons allows gamers to control all of the ships that make up the epic battle between the Galactic Empire and Rebel Alliance. It takes the most beloved and iconic ships from the Star Wars universe and lets you experience the excitement of being in the cockpit of an X-Wing or Tie Fighter. It also features an excellent VR experience, putting you right in the cockpit.

How is the gameplay?

While the campaign is a bit short, it still packs a lot of content in. While we were able to complete the single player campaign in about 7 hours, we've yet to see how hard or easy the online modes are to master. The game boasts numerous game modes, including Quick-Play, Arcade, Mission Challenge, Training and Event mode, where players can take part in side-missions, challenges or get involved in a multiplayer tournament. However, Star Wars: Squadrons has a little more than just simple gameplay. In addition to the above, there is also multiplayer leaderboards, rankings, and a mode where players can engage in a tournament. The game features standard multiplayer gameplay, where players may engage each other with a variety of ships, which are randomized at the start of each match.

What about the graphics?

The game features incredible graphical fidelity, with some stunning rendered backgrounds. I mean, I can't actually describe how cool the cockpit looked, but I had to see it for myself. Now, to be clear, Star Wars: Squadrons is not a "VR first" game but it will support both PC VR and roomscale VR. The VR mode has also been fully optimized for the Oculus Rift, HTC Vive, and the PlayStation VR, making for a more immersive experience.

The graphics are immersive to the point where the setting immediately transports players into the Star Wars universe and gives them an exciting thrill to experience. What happens next is nothing short of breathtaking, especially if you are a VR fan as this game takes full advantage of VR, allowing players to pilot in the deepest settings of the Empire and Rebels.

The cinematics and characters are well-rounded, bringing them to life to create a compelling experience, even from just behind the controller. The unit mechanics of the game are also enjoyable to play around with. To sum it all up, Squadrons is a visually stunning game that combines simulation and arcade in a way that will allow Star Wars fans to fully immerse themselves in the universe of Star Wars.
